The ReMade Foundation

The Foundation, strongly supported by CONAI, acts as a strategic hub for dialogue between companies involved in the production and promotion of goods made from recycled materials, contributing to the dissemination and implementation of institutional tools such as the Minimum Environmental Criteria (CAM) and Green Public Procurement (GPP).

ReMade certification attests to the content of recycled material and/or by-products in materials, semi-finished or finished products: a distinctive element in the circular economy that requires companies to reconstruct traceability, ensuring maximum transparency for consumers (public or private) and accurately quantifying the amount of recovered material present in the product.

History

ReMade in Italy is founded as a non-profit organization with the objective of supporting and enhancing products derived from recycling. The organization is established as a legally recognized association, representing Italy’s most innovative companies in the production of goods made from recycled waste.

In 2013, ReMade in Italy became the owner of the first certification scheme accredited in Italy for the verification of recycled material and byproduct content across any sector, including products composed of multiple components, covering:

  • materials
  • semi-finished products
  • finished products

Led and supported by CONAI, ReMade in Italy is transformed into the ReMade Foundation, a key step in preserving and enhancing the heritage built by the recycling industry in Italy.
Its objectives are to:
  • safeguard and consolidate the value created over the years
  • serve as a hub for promoting and fostering policies related to recycling
